The only change they really need to make is limit the length of contracts to 6 years if signed by your own team or 5 years otherwise. Given out 8 year deals too often turns out bad for teams. Which is not good for fans if you happen to cheer for one of those teams.
This. Long deals also make it easier to circumvent the cap by players conveniently retiring.


A sophomore limit is to me a bad idea.

I'm not even a huge fan of the ELC limit. Players deserve to get paid according to value, not age. The only real upside is that it helps teams not overpay for kids at too young an age.

Another issue with the ELC is that it's starting to limit the salaries of veterans. When you have to compete with value-for-money with players that can not be paid more than X amount, there's a lot of pressure to set your own salary at or below X.

With a sophomore limit a lot more players would be affected by this.
